  • Registered Users, Registered Users 2 Posts: 32,044 ✭✭✭✭~Rebel~


    He's not free for a full year. And he's only free for them if they get him. I'd say Real are keenly aware of how much things can change in a year. If they have a bad season - which is entirely possible - it could quickly change the complexion of Mbappe's options. If, say, Man City win all before them this year, and Pep goes in for him with a massive wage packet next summer, it might look a lot more attractive than Real. So while Real might look silly throwing out massive money right now, I think they're conscious that it might be their one and only chance to get him. As a club that has always based its image around superstars, those superstars are thin on the ground right now - Benzema's getting old, while Hazard and Bale are shadows of what they were - but Mbappe would kick their profile right back up instantly.



  • Registered Users, Registered Users 2 Posts: 32,044 ✭✭✭✭~Rebel~


    Definitely think City with Kane are a much more dangerous proposition. Think he'd add a lot more than Graelish will for instance. In those stubborn games, you really want a striker in there as a focal point, when all the lovely possession outside a packed box isn't creating much - like we already saw against Spurs, and in the CL final against Chelsea. It's the same change Chelsea have created with Lukaku. A big presence in the box who is also a lethal finisher will create spaces by default. City's 90+ points totals came playing with a proper striker (Aguero got 21 goals in each), and though they still won the league last year, they scored the fewest goals they've gotten in 5 years in the process. I don't think they'll break 90 this year without buying a proper CF.

    I'm sure they'll just go out and buy someone else instead anyway, as much as I'd love them to go through the season without a proper striker.
